A novel monolithic ultraviolet image sensor based on a standard CMOS process |

Abstract: | We present a monolithic ultraviolet (UV) image sensor based on a standard CMOS process.A compact UV sensitive device structure is designed as a pixel for the image sensor.This UV image sensor consists ofa CMOS pixel array,high-voltage switches,a readout circuit and a digital control circuit.A 16 × 16 image sensor prototype chip is implemented in a 0.18 μm standard CMOS logic process.The pixel and image sensor were measured.Experimental results demonstrate that the image sensor has a high sensitivity of 0.072 V/(mJ/cm2) and can capture a UV image.It is suitable for large-scale monolithic bio-medical and space applications. |
